If you’ve ever wondered why some people seem to effortlessly achieve success while others struggle despite their intelligence, talent, or education, you’re not alone. For Stanford professor and Mindset Works co-founder, Carol Dweck, Ph.D., the answer lies in our mindset.

In her book, Mindset: The New Psychology of Success, Dweck reveals that success is less about innate abilities and more about having the right mindset.

Her work focuses on why people succeed, and how it is possible to foster their success through cultivating a curious mindset. 

In particular, a curious mindset is often cited as a key ingredient of a growth mindset, which can help propel individuals towards success. But how do you know what your mindset is? And how can you cultivate curiosity as a habit?

 

The first step is to become aware of your current mindset.

 

So, what’s your mindset? 🧐 Curiosity is often referred to as a key ingredient of a growth mindset. Yet, mindsets often vacillate between fixed, growth and somewhere in between. It’s an ongoing journey, therefore, to be aware of your mindset and continually nurture your curiosity.
